If the wall outlet does not match the AC plug, use the supplied AC plug adaptor.
When you connect the AC power cord into a wall outlet, the unit automatically starts the display demonstration (Automatic display demonstration).
•Each time you press and hold COLOR/DEMO (or COLOR on the remote control) for more than 2 seconds, the Automatic display demonstration turns on (“DEMO ON” appears in the main display) and off (“DEMO OFF” appears in the main display).
To stop and cancel the display demonstration manually,
press COLOR/DEMO (or COLOR on the remote control) during display demonstration while the unit is in standby mode.
•Pressing DIMMER (see page 22) or DISPLAY (see page 17) also cancels the display demonstration.

To start the display demonstration manually, press COLOR/DEMO (or COLOR on the remote control) while the unit is in standby mode.
•Each time you press the button, the display demonstration alternates between on and off.

If no operation is done for about five minutes while the setting menu appears on the TV
The screen saver screen (see page 28) automatically appears on the TV instead of the setting menu to prevent the TV screen from being damaged.
To show the setting menu again, press CHOICE while holding down SHIFT.
